We have the triangle 30° - 60° - 90°.

The lenght of the sides are in proportion: [tex]1:2:\sqrt3\to a:2a:a\sqrt3[/tex]

[tex]a=y\\2a=x\\a\sqrt3=3\sqrt3\to a=3\\\\2a=2(3)=6[/tex]

Answer: x = 6 and y = 3.
